利用PHP编写优化SEO的技巧和源码示例
PHP是一种常用的服务器端脚本语言,可以用于编写网站后台和逻辑处理等功能php 虚拟币源码。在优化SEO方面,使用PHP编写代码是非常有效的方法。下面将介绍一些利用PHP编写优化SEO的技巧和源码示例,希望能够帮助到大家。
1. 在网站中设置合适的页面标题、META标签和描述信息是SEO的基本功php 虚拟币源码。通过PHP可以动态生成这些信息,使每个页面都具有独特的标题和描述,有利于提高网站在搜索引擎中的排名。
```php
<?php
$title = "您的页面标题";
$keywords = "关键词1,关键词2,关键词3";
$description = "页面描述信息";
?>
<!DOCTYPE html>
<html>
<head>
<title><?php echo $title; ?></title>
<meta name="keywords" content="<?php echo $keywords; ?>">
<meta name="description" content="<?php echo $description; ?>">
</head>
<body>
<!-- 页面内容 -->
</body>
</html>
2. 通过PHP动态生成网站地图,有助于搜索引擎快速抓取和索引网站中的所有页面php 虚拟币源码。可以创建一个sitemap.xml文件,并使用PHP脚本将网站中的所有页面链接自动添加到该文件中。
```php
展开全文
<?php
$sitemap = fopen("sitemap.xml", "w");
famili.com.cn
ziscn.com
xyhb365.com
qdhyskjc.com
sh-jingzhu.com
tao-idea.com
fwrite($sitemap, "<?xml version=\"1.0\" encoding=\"UTF-8\"?>\n");
fwrite($sitemap, "<urlset xmlns=\"");
// 查询数据库或遍历文件夹php 虚拟币源码,获取所有页面链接
$urls = array("");
foreach ($urls as $url) {
fwrite($sitemap, "<url><loc>$url</loc></url>\n");
fwrite($sitemap, "</urlset>");
fclose($sitemap);
?>
3. 使用PHP动态生成友情链接页面,提高网站的外链数量和质量php 虚拟币源码。可以创建一个friends.php文件,通过数据库查询或手动添加友情链接信息,并在网站中引用该页面。
```php
<?php
// 查询数据库获取友情链接信息
$links = array(
array("url" => ""),
array("url" => ""),
array("url" => "")
foreach ($links as $link) {
echo "<a href=\"{$link['url']}\" target=\"_blank\">{$link['name']}</a><br>";
?>
4. 利用PHP编写网站重定向代码,将旧页面重定向到新页面,防止因页面更改而导致的404错误php 虚拟币源码。可以创建一个redirect.php文件,通过数据库或手动添加重定向规则。
```php
<?php
// 查询数据库获取重定向规则
$redirects = array(
"/oldpage1" => "/newpage1",
"/oldpage2" => "/newpage2",
"/oldpage3" => "/newpage3",
$path = $_SERVER['REQUEST_URI'];
if (isset($redirects[$path])) {
header("Location: {$redirects[$path]}", true, 301);
exit();
?>
通过上述示例,我们可以看到利用PHP编写优化SEO的技巧是非常简单和高效的php 虚拟币源码。通过动态生成页面信息、网站地图、友情链接以及重定向等功能,可以有效提升网站在搜索引擎中的排名和曝光度。希望大家能够充分利用PHP这一强大工具,不断优化网站SEO并提升用户体验。






评论